Executive Summary

Council is being asked to initiate a 2023 Pavement Management Program project for the 2023 Southeast Area Street Reconstructions, Improvement Project No. 23-08. 

 

Background

Attached is a map of the proposed Street Reconstruction Capital Improvement Program for the years 2023-2027.  This proposed street project was identified as a part of the 2023 Pavement Management Program (PMP).  The 2023 Southeast Area Street Reconstructions project, Improvement Project No. 23-08 consists of reconstruction of the following streets:

 

                     97th Lane from Austin Street to Lexington Avenue

                     98th Avenue from Austin Street to Cord Street

                     98th Lane from Austin Street to Cord Street

                     99th Avenue from Austin Street to Lexington Avenue

                     Austin Street from Edgewood Road to 97th Lane

                     Austin Street from 98th Avenue to Lexington Avenue

                     Cord Street from 98th Avenue to Austin Street

                     Edgewood Road cul-de-sac (4023-4083)

                     Edgewood Road cul-de-sac (4103-4163)

                     West 35W Service Drive from West 35W Service Drive to cul-de-sac

                     Edison Street from 85th Avenue to cul-de-sac

                     89th Lane from Yancy Street to cul-de-sac

                     90th Lane from Zumbrota Street to Rice Creek Parkway

                     Bataan Street from 90th Lane to 91st Avenue

                     Yancy Street from Rice Creek Parkway to 89th Lane

                     Zumbrota Street from 89th Lane to 91st Avenue

                     Bataan Court from 89th Lane to cul-de-sac

                     Zumbrota Circle from Zumbrota Street to cul-de-sac

 

The project consists of city streets with concrete curb and gutter, except for West 35W Service Drive which has a rural section and no curb and gutter.  The method of reconstruction will vary between the streets and will be further explained in the feasibility report. 

 

If approved, this Resolution initiates the proposed 2023 Southeast Area Street

Reconstructions and orders the preparation of a feasibility report.

Financial Impact

The project will be funded by a combination of assessments, bond proceeds placed in the City Pavement Management Program fund, and Public Utility funds.

 

Public Outreach/Input

The project is being conducted pursuant to MN Statutes, Chapter 429 and is compliant with all public notification requirements thereof.

Body

WHEREAS, the City Council is aware of the need to maintain City streets in a condition that provides for functional, safe and efficient travel; and

 

WHEREAS, the City Council has determined that it is in the public interest to implement a Pavement Management Program to maintain City streets in a logical and cost-efficient manner; and

 

WHEREAS, the City Council adopted a Pavement Management Policy by Resolution No. 10-87 on October 7, 2010 to serve as the framework for implementing a Pavement Management Program; and

 

                     WHEREAS, the Blaine City Council proposes to initiate a street improvement project for the 2023 Southeast Area Street Reconstructions; and

 

                     WHEREAS, it is proposed to assess the benefited property for all or a portion of the costs of the improvements, pursuant to Minnesota Statutes Chapter 429; and

 

                     N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ED by the City Council of the City of Blaine that the proposed improvements are hereby referred to the City Engineer to provide the Council with a Feasibility Report and to advise the Council in a preliminary way as to whether the proposed improvements are necessary, cost-effective, and feasible, and the estimated cost of the improvements as recommended.

 

PASSED by the City Council of the City of Blaine this 1st day of August, 2022.
